Adam Armstrong has said he wants to bring his England goals to Coventry City.
The eighteen year old who has joined from Newcastle United on a six month's youth loan and has scored twenty goals in 27 appearances for England's younger teams, is quoted by The FA.com as saying: "There's no secret to the record really. When you've got the Three Lions on your chest, I suppose it's a bit different.
"No matter what age group it is, it's massive to play for your country and I always try and do well for England.
"It's been a great experience but you need to put 100% into every single game you play, whether it's for club or country.
"That's what I want to bring to Coventry. I'll be putting in 100% for the club in every game as I want to take this chance."
